分布式存储至少需要3个存储节点,每个节点配备控制框和硬盘。系统节点配置解析强调控制框与硬盘的黄金搭档,优化存储性能与稳定性。
本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,分布式存储系统在各个领域得到了广泛应用,分布式存储系统通过将数据分散存储在多个节点上,实现了高可靠性、高性能、高可扩展性等特点,在构建分布式存储系统时,如何配置每个节点,成为了一个关键问题,本文将从控制框和硬盘两个方面,探讨分布式存储系统中节点配置的最佳实践。
分布式存储节点概述
分布式存储系统由多个存储节点组成,每个节点负责存储一部分数据,节点配置主要包括以下两个方面:
1、控制框:负责管理、调度和监控存储资源,实现数据存储、检索、备份等功能。
2、硬盘:存储数据的物理介质,包括硬盘、固态硬盘等。
控制框配置
1、控制框类型:目前,市场上主流的控制框类型有x86架构、ARM架构等,x86架构控制框具有高性能、易扩展等优势,适用于高性能、大容量的分布式存储系统;ARM架构控制框功耗低、成本低,适用于低成本、低功耗的分布式存储系统。
2、控制框硬件:根据实际需求,选择合适的CPU、内存、硬盘等硬件配置,控制框应具备以下硬件配置:
(1)CPU:建议选择4核或以上CPU,以满足高性能需求。
(2)内存:建议配置8GB或以上内存,以保证系统稳定运行。
(3)硬盘:根据存储容量需求,选择合适的硬盘数量和类型,建议使用SATA或NVMe接口的硬盘,以提高数据传输速度。
图片来源于网络,如有侵权联系删除
3、控制框软件:选择合适的操作系统和存储软件,操作系统应具备高稳定性、易扩展等特点;存储软件应支持分布式存储、数据冗余、数据备份等功能。
硬盘配置
1、硬盘类型:根据存储需求,选择合适的硬盘类型,目前,市场上主流的硬盘类型有HDD(机械硬盘)、SSD(固态硬盘)和NVMe SSD等,HDD具有高性价比,适用于存储大量数据;SSD具有高性能、低功耗等特点,适用于高性能、低延迟的场景;NVMe SSD具有更高的性能,适用于对性能要求极高的场景。
2、硬盘数量:根据存储容量需求,确定硬盘数量,每个节点配置2-4块硬盘即可满足大部分场景的需求。
3、硬盘阵列:为了提高数据可靠性和性能,可以将硬盘配置成RAID阵列,常用的RAID级别有RAID 0、RAID 1、RAID 5、RAID 6等,RAID 0提供更高的读写速度,但数据安全性较低;RAID 1提供数据冗余,但存储容量减半;RAID 5和RAID 6在保证数据安全的同时,具有较高的存储空间利用率。
分布式存储节点配置案例
以下是一个分布式存储节点配置案例:
1、控制框:
(1)类型:x86架构
(2)硬件配置:CPU:4核,内存:16GB,硬盘:2块1TB SAS接口硬盘
(3)软件配置:操作系统:CentOS 7,存储软件:Ceph
图片来源于网络,如有侵权联系删除
2、硬盘:
(1)类型:SSD
(2)数量:4块1TB NVMe SSD
(3)阵列:RAID 5
通过以上配置,该分布式存储节点可以实现高可靠性、高性能、高可扩展性的特点。
分布式存储系统节点配置是一个复杂的过程,需要根据实际需求选择合适的控制框和硬盘,本文从控制框和硬盘两个方面,探讨了分布式存储系统中节点配置的最佳实践,在实际应用中,应根据具体场景和需求,进行合理的节点配置,以实现高效、稳定的分布式存储系统。
评论列表